Tumo park stands out from the common lists of parks for one main reason: it has a beautiful panoramic view over the city and the gorge below. The road itself that takes to this park passes through a bridge (Kievyan) which in its turn has breathtaking views over both sides. Then the park is to the right side of the bridge.
People come here to escape the city noise. Another advantage, for which I often go to this park, particularly in the summer, is that it is much cooler here than in the city center. For people who come here in groups, there are options to play football or volleyball or just sit around the big table and have some celebration. I like the celebrations that are sometimes organized here on the occasion of some old Armenian holidays or another which are now forgotten, yet groups of young people try to revive them.
It is also a great spot for jogging and exercising, including in winter. Dog owners too like this place as they bring their dogs here for some competitions.
